Overview

Our client is looking to add an Expeditor to their Supply Chain team in Mont Belvieu
, TX
. They are one of the largest publicly traded partnerships and a leading North American provider of midstream energy services to producers and consumers of natural gas, natural gas liquids (NGLs), crude oil, refined products and petrochemicals.

Responsibilities
  • Coordinating the timely delivery of material to job sites by working closely with supplier, field teams, and project managers.
  • Working with the warehouse team and coordinating return of tear down reports and return of repairable items.
  • Monitoring and tracking the progress of material and equipment orders in order to meet the project schedule.
  • Communicating with vendors to resolve any issues or delays in the delivery.
  • Expediting critical orders and prioritize deliveries based on project schedule.
  • Working across all time zones.
  • Maintaining accurate records of orders, shipments, and deliveries.
  • Identifying and addressing potential risks or delays in the supply chain.
  • Providing regular updates to project teams on the status of materials and equipment deliveries.
  • Assisting the Sourcing Specialist with resolution of any issues between the requester, Accounts Payable and the Supplier.
